Conversion Formula and Steps

Primary Conversion Formula
milligrams (mg) = grains (gr) × 64.79891

Step-by-Step Conversion Process

  1. Identify your grain value: Determine the precise number of grains you need to convert.
  2. Apply the conversion factor: Multiply the grain value by 64.79891 (the exact conversion constant).
  3. Perform the maths: For example, 25 gr × 64.79891 = 1,619.97 mg.
  4. Round appropriately: Depending on your application, round to the required decimal places (typically 2-4 places for pharmaceutical work).
  5. Verify the result: Double-check by dividing your mg result by 64.79891 to return to the original grain value.
Reverse Conversion Formula
grains (gr) = milligrams (mg) × 0.015432358

Understanding the Grain Unit

Historical Origins

The grain is one of the oldest units of mass still in widespread use [web:6]. Its history traces back to medieval England, where it was defined based on the weight of a single grain of barley [web:6]. King Offa in the eighth century established early decrees regarding grain measurements, and subsequent royal proclamations in the thirteenth century reinforced these standards [web:6].

In the Imperial Weights and Measures Act 1824, the avoirdupois pound was defined as exactly 7,000 grains, cementing the grain’s role as a fundamental unit across British measurement systems [web:6]. This definition remains unchanged today, making it the only unit equal throughout the troy, avoirdupois, and apothecaries’ systems of mass [web:6].

Modern Applications

Despite its ancient origins, the grain remains relevant in several contemporary fields:

  • Pharmaceuticals: Many medications, particularly older formulations, specify dosages in grains rather than metric units.
  • Ammunition and reloading: Bullet weights are universally expressed in grains across the UK and internationally.
  • Archery: Arrow weights are commonly measured in grains to specify appropriate equipment.
  • Precious metals and gemstones: The grain relates directly to the troy ounce system used for gold, silver, and precious stones.
  • Gunpowder measurement: Propellant charges in firearms are traditionally measured in grains.

Grain Measurements in Context

To better appreciate grain measurements, consider these everyday comparisons:

  • A standard 300 mg aspirin tablet equals approximately 4.63 grains
  • A 9mm pistol bullet typically weighs 115-147 grains (7,451-9,525 mg)
  • A .22 calibre bullet commonly weighs 40 grains (2,592 mg)
  • A typical archery arrow weighs between 350-500 grains (22,680-32,399 mg)
  • One troy ounce equals 480 grains (31,103 mg)

Grain vs Milligram Comparison

Key Differences

The grain and milligram represent two different measurement systems with distinct characteristics:

Grain (gr): An imperial unit with historical roots dating back over a millennium, the grain remains legally defined in the UK as 1/7000 of an avoirdupois pound [web:6]. Its primary advantage lies in traditional industries where grain measurements are standard practice and expected by users.

Milligram (mg): Part of the International System of Units (SI), the milligram represents one-thousandth of a gramme. It offers decimal-based simplicity and universal recognition across scientific and medical communities worldwide.

When to Use Each Unit

  • Use grains for: Ammunition specifications, archery equipment, traditional pharmaceutical formulations, precious metal measurements in troy systems, and historical document interpretation.
  • Use milligrams for: Modern medical prescriptions, scientific research, food nutrition labels, chemical measurements, and international trade documentation.

The conversion factor of 64.79891 allows seamless translation between these systems [web:1][web:2]. Many professionals in fields like ballistics or pharmacy maintain familiarity with both units to accommodate different specification sources and customer expectations.

Frequently Asked Questions

How many milligrams are in one grain?

One grain equals exactly 64.79891 milligrams [web:1][web:2]. This precise conversion factor has been standardised internationally since the yard and pound agreement of 1959.

Why is the grain still used instead of metric units?

The grain persists in specific industries due to historical precedent and standardised specifications. Ammunition manufacturers, for instance, have catalogued bullet weights in grains for over a century, and changing to metric would require updating extensive documentation and customer expectations.

Is the grain measurement accurate for pharmaceutical purposes?

Yes, the grain is a legally recognised unit in the UK for pharmaceutical applications. However, modern medical practice predominantly uses metric units (milligrams) for prescriptions to reduce confusion and improve precision. Many older medication references still cite grain measurements, necessitating accurate conversion.

How do I convert milligrams back to grains?

To convert milligrams to grains, multiply the milligram value by 0.015432358. For example, 500 mg × 0.015432358 = 7.72 grains. Alternatively, divide the milligram value by 64.79891 for the same result.

Are there different types of grains in measurement?

Historically, yes—there were wheat grains and barley grains with slightly different weights [web:6]. However, the modern standardised grain used today across troy, avoirdupois, and apothecaries’ systems is uniform and equals 64.79891 mg regardless of context.

What is the relationship between grains and grammes?

One grain equals approximately 0.06479891 grammes. Conversely, one gramme equals approximately 15.432358 grains. For larger quantities, 1,000 grains equal about 64.8 grammes.

Why do bullets use grain measurements?

The ammunition industry adopted grain measurements in its early development during the era of imperial units. Standardisation around grains became entrenched internationally, making it the universal language for bullet weight specifications across manufacturers and countries.

Can I use this converter for precious metals?

Yes, though be aware that precious metals traditionally use the troy system, where 1 troy ounce equals 480 grains (31,103.48 mg). This converter handles grain-to-milligram conversions accurately regardless of the measurement system context.

Practical Conversion Tips

Achieving Maximum Precision

  • For pharmaceutical applications, round to at least two decimal places to maintain dosing accuracy
  • When working with ammunition, consider rounding to whole numbers as most scales measure to the nearest grain
  • For scientific work, maintain at least four decimal places in calculations before final rounding
  • Always verify conversion results using the reverse formula to catch input errors
  • Keep the full conversion factor (64.79891) rather than rounding to 65 for professional applications

Common Conversion Mistakes to Avoid

  • Confusing grain with gramme—these are entirely different units
  • Rounding the conversion factor too early in multi-step calculations
  • Mixing troy grains with avoirdupois grains (they are the same in modern usage)
  • Forgetting to verify units when reading specifications or labels
  • Assuming grain measurements on medication labels always mean the active ingredient (check carefully)

Professional Tip: When purchasing precision scales for grain measurement, verify they offer accuracy to at least 0.1 grain (6.48 mg) for general purposes, or 0.02 grain (1.30 mg) for pharmaceutical or precision reloading work.
